Output 25fd3695c4967115dffc27ff8251fc2d31a26f46001ca9b7252122d5b31eafc1:17

value
19791296
script pubkey
OP_0 OP_PUSHBYTES_20 158ec4694819ae223c6fbe4703e3292fba29f964
address
ltc1qzk8vg62grxhzy0r0hers8cef97azn7tyr2u8sm
transaction
25fd3695c4967115dffc27ff8251fc2d31a26f46001ca9b7252122d5b31eafc1
spent
true